The Task Force <br /> Three project task force meetings will be held with interested and committed <br /> representatives of the citizens at large. The task force will be open for participation, but <br /> meetings will be designed to be focused on tasks and participation. <br /> The first task force meeting will focus on identifying strengths, weaknesses, opportunities <br /> and threats to the community. Analysis and summary of census/demographic data will <br /> also be presented at this time. The primary focus of this session will be revisiting the <br /> community's vision and to ensure this vision is being carried out in the update. <br /> The second task force meeting will involve articulating goals and objectives, considering <br /> basic development scenarios for Ramsey and the development of implementation <br /> strategies. Population, housing and employment projections and draft plan maps will be <br /> presented at this meeting. <br /> The third task force meeting will involve the review of a <br /> draft plan document and plan maps. Revisions will be <br /> made to reflect public input and new information. <br /> isoitittol <br /> Plan Charette <br /> After the task force meetings are held and draft plan is <br /> in hand, a plan charette will be held with the Planning <br /> Commission and City Council to go over the key plan <br /> elements to ensure vision is carried through with proposed policies and guide plan maps. <br /> Two public hearings are expected with the adoption of the plan: one will recommend the <br /> plan to the Metropolitan Council for their review and approval, and the other will be final <br /> adoption of the plan by the City.
